#include <fenv.h>
#include <math.h>
#include <math_private.h>
#include <math-svid-compat.h>
#if LIBM_SVID_COMPAT
/* wrapper jn */
double
__jn (int n, double x)
{
if (__builtin_expect (isgreater (fabs (x), X_TLOSS), 0)
&& _LIB_VERSION != _IEEE_ && _LIB_VERSION != _POSIX_)
/* jn(n,|x|>X_TLOSS) */
return __kernel_standard (n, x, 38);
return __ieee754_jn (n, x);
}
weak_alias (__jn, jn)
# ifdef NO_LONG_DOUBLE
strong_alias (__jn, __jnl)
weak_alias (__jn, jnl)
# endif
